发明名称 METHOD AND KIT FOR DETECTION OF MICROORGANISM
摘要 A kit for detecting live cells of a microorganism in a test sample by distinguishing the live cells from dead cells or injured cells by a nucleic acid amplification method includes the following components: 1) an agent capable of covalently binding to DNA or RNA of the microorganism by irradiation with light having a wavelength of 350 nm to 700 nm;2) an agent for suppressing a nucleic acid amplification inhibitory substance; and3) a primer or primers for amplifying a target region of the DNA or RNA of the microorganism to be detected by a nucleic acid amplification method. The agent for suppressing a nucleic acid amplification inhibitory substance is one or more selected from albumin, dextran, T4 gene 32 protein, acetamide, betaine, dimethyl sulfoxide, formamide, glycerol, polyethylene glycol, soybean trypsin inhibitor, α2-macroglobulin, tetramethylammonium chloride, lysozyme, phosphorylase and lactate dehydrogenase.
